Florida Grand Opera launches new ‘A Knight at the Opera’ giveaway

Florida Grand Opera (FGO) has announced the launch of its “A Knight at the Opera” giveaway, giving South Florida’s opera newbies the chance to win free tickets to some of opera’s most beloved productions.

Florida Grand Opera, with generous underwriting from the John S. and James L. Knight Foundation’s Knight Arts Challenge, is giving away 500 pairs of tickets for selected performances during FGO’s 2016-17 season.

Tickets will be awarded to the following performances:

Carmen on Friday, November 18, at 8 p.m. (Drawing was on Nov. 1); Eugene Onegin on Friday Feb. 3, 2017, at 8 p.m. (Drawing on Jan. 17 for applications received through Jan. 16.); Before Night Falls on Friday, Mar. 24, at 8 p.m. (Drawing on Mar. 7 for applications received through Mar. 6.); A Masked Ball on Friday, May 5, at 8 p.m. (Drawing on Apr. 18 for applications received through Apr. 17.)

Hopefuls may enter to win in one of two ways: by completing the online submission form at www.FGO.org or by mailing an entry form to A Knight at the Opera Giveaway, c/o Florida Grand Opera, 8390 NW 25 St., Miami, FL 33122.

This project is in collaboration with the Knight Arts Challenge Miami, which offers funds for the best ideas for the arts. For this challenge, organizations must implement ideas about the arts that take place in or benefit South Florida. Florida Grand Opera will use this initiative to reach out to new audiences in South Florida.
